
Official US rating: TV-14. In France, zinema would say 15.
Alone, or with you
The official US rating is TV-14, and we never go below it. Alone from 14, and not before, even with an adult. Our reading, episode by episode, refines that single number: season 1 reads at 11, seasons 2 to 5 at the top, 14.
When a young boy vanishes, a small town uncovers a mystery involving secret experiments, terrifying supernatural forces, and one strange little girl.
Before the first episode, you might say that the show is built to scare you on purpose, and that pausing it or stopping for the night is completely allowed.

no episode at the top of the series. What's in each episode, without telling the story:
| Episode | What's in it |
|---|---|
| 1 · Chapter One: The Vanishing of Will Byers | Many dark scenes; the monster in plain sight; scary music and jump scares; lots of weapons; bullying; a lot of swearing. |
| 2 · Chapter Two: The Weirdo on Maple Street | Many dark scenes; deaths told; frightening images; scary music and jump scares; bullying; some swearing; drugs mentioned; alcohol. |
| 3 · Chapter Three: Holly, Jolly | Many dark scenes; frightening images; scary music and jump scares; a scene of cruelty; a child put in danger; some swearing; drugs mentioned. |
| 4 · Chapter Four: The Body | Many dark scenes; deaths told; frightening images; scary music and jump scares; bullying; some swearing; alcohol. |
| 5 · Chapter Five: The Flea and the Acrobat | Many dark scenes; deaths shown; frightening images; scary music; lots of weapons; bullying; a lot of swearing; drugs mentioned; alcohol. |
| 6 · Chapter Six: The Monster | Deaths told; frightening images; scary music; fights; a scene of cruelty; a child put in danger; a lot of swearing; drugs mentioned. |
| 7 · Chapter Seven: The Bathtub | Many dark scenes; blood on screen; frightening images; scary music and jump scares; fights; a lot of swearing. |
| 8 · Chapter Eight: The Upside Down | More than half the episode in the dark; blood, for a long time on screen; deaths told; the monster in plain sight; scary music; fights; lots of weapons; meanness; some swearing; drugs mentioned. |
